More about residential treatment centers for girls in or near Normal, Illinois: Normal is an incorporated town in McLean County, Illinois, United States. It had a population of 52,497 as of the 2010 census. Normal is the smaller of two principal municipalities of the Bloomington-Normal metropolitan area. Normal is the seventh-most populous community in Illinois, outside of the Chicago Metropolitan Area. Originally known as North Bloomington, the town was given the name of Normal in February 1865 and officially incorporated in 1867.History of Normal] The name was taken from Illinois State Normal University, a normal school located there. The school has since been renamed Illinois State University after becoming a general four year university. Normal is adjacent to Bloomington, Illinois, and when mentioned together they are known as the “Twin Cities”, “Bloomington-Normal”, “B-N”, or “Blo-No.” The mayor of Normal is Chris Koos. The main campus of Illinois’ oldest public university, Illinois State University, a fully accredited four-year institution, is located in Normal, as is Heartland Community College, a fully accredited two-year institution. There is also a satellite campus of Lincoln College, which offers associate degrees as well as four-year programs. In 2007, the town council voted to name the downtown area “uptown Normal”, and as of 2011, Uptown Normal is home to the Children’s Discovery Museum, Marriott Hotel and Conference Center, restaurants, and a variety of stores. The district is also home to the historic and non-profit Normal Theater, a restored Art Deco theater owned by the Town of Normal that runs classic and independent films.
